Ok, so, I need someone with C/C++ experience to give me a handle.. Something broke in the source and MIPS64 is of no concern to them.

drivers/net/ethernet/cavium/octeon/octeon3-core.c: In function 'octeon3_eth_probe':
drivers/net/ethernet/cavium/octeon/octeon3-core.c:1938:27: error: assignment to 'int (*)(struct ptp_clock_info *, struct timespec64 *)' from incompatible pointer type 'int (*)(struct ptp_clock_info *, struct timespec *)' [-Werror=incompatible-pointer-types]
  priv->ptp_info.gettime64 = octeon3_gettime;
                           ^
drivers/net/ethernet/cavium/octeon/octeon3-core.c:1939:27: error: assignment to 'int (*)(struct ptp_clock_info *, const struct timespec64 *)' from incompatible pointer type 'int (*)(struct ptp_clock_info *, const struct timespec *)' [-Werror=incompatible-pointer-types]
  priv->ptp_info.settime64 = octeon3_settime;
                           ^
cc1: some warnings being treated as errors
make[10]: *** [scripts/Makefile.build:304: drivers/net/ethernet/cavium/octeon/octeon3-core.o] Error 1


Here are the structs.

static int octeon3_gettime(struct ptp_clock_info *ptp, struct timespec *ts)
{
        struct octeon3_ethernet *priv;
        u64                     ns;
        u32                     remainder;
        unsigned long           flags;

        priv = container_of(ptp, struct octeon3_ethernet, ptp_info);

        spin_lock_irqsave(&priv->ptp_lock, flags);
        ns = timecounter_read(&priv->tc);
        spin_unlock_irqrestore(&priv->ptp_lock, flags);
        ts->tv_sec = div_u64_rem(ns, 1000000000ULL, &remainder);
        ts->tv_nsec = remainder;

        return 0;
}

static int octeon3_settime(struct ptp_clock_info *ptp,
                           const struct timespec *ts)
{
        struct octeon3_ethernet *priv;
        u64                     ns;
        unsigned long           flags;

        priv = container_of(ptp, struct octeon3_ethernet, ptp_info);
        ns = timespec_to_ns(ts);

        spin_lock_irqsave(&priv->ptp_lock, flags);
        timecounter_init(&priv->tc, &priv->cc, ns);
        spin_unlock_irqrestore(&priv->ptp_lock, flags);

        return 0;
}
